DIY balustrades
DIY balustrade kits can be a great option if you're handy, budget-conscious, and ready to put in the work. They offer significant savings on installation costs, and for the right project, they can be a smart way to take control of your build or renovation.
Many kits are pre-engineered and designed to meet Australian Standards, with options in timber, aluminium, stainless steel wire, or glass. They’re typically delivered flat-packed, with all the components you need to assemble and install the balustrade yourself. For confident DIYers or owner-builders, that can be an appealing and empowering option.
But it’s not always as straightforward as it sounds.
DIY balustrades often require precise on-site measuring, cutting, drilling, and fixing—and that’s where things can get tricky. Installations must comply with strict height, spacing, and load requirements under the National Construction Code, especially for elevated decks or balconies. Even a small mistake can result in a failed inspection or, worse, a safety hazard.
Timelines can also stretch out. What looks like a weekend job on paper can quickly turn into a multi-day task if site conditions aren’t perfect or you run into alignment issues. And if you're dealing with complex angles, uneven surfaces, or custom finishes, professional installation may end up saving time and frustration in the long run.
That said, for simple applications—like low-level decks or garden steps—and with a bit of patience and preparation, DIY balustrades can absolutely deliver great results and real cost savings. Just be realistic about your skill level, your tools, and the time you’ll need to do it properly.
